Who are you really… and who do you think you should be? This week, Adamandia brings a fascinating psychology topic from school: Self-Discrepancy Theory — the idea that we’re all made up of three versions of ourselves: our actual self, ideal self, and ought self. But what happens when those selves don’t align? And is finding balance between all three actually possible? Vanessa opens up about being raised in a more conservative Chinese Christian household, how those experiences shaped her sense of self, and how a past relationship blurred the lines between who she was, who she wanted to be, and who she felt she was expected to be.
